RS raptor vs b-52 for hd800
I think that if you are seriously considering a B52 you should also consider the Eddie Current Balancing Act. It is priced below the B52 and to my ears sounds significantly better with all my personal cans (K340, K701, HD650) as well as the HD800 and LCD-2 which I have heard on other systems...- morphsci
